The Importance of Project-Level Material Cost Budgeting
Every construction project has a unique scope, timeline, and material requirements. Budgeting material costs at the project level ensures:
Accurate Cost Forecasts
Breaking down expenses by project helps contractors anticipate cash flow needs and avoid surprises.
Improved Procurement Planning
Distributors and clients can synchronize orders with project phases, reducing waste and storage costs.
Better Margin Management
Understanding material costs per project allows distributors to price orders more effectively and identify profitability drivers.
Compliance and Reporting
Detailed budgeting supports regulatory compliance, grant applications, and client audits.
How Buildix ERP Supports Material Cost Budgeting
Buildix ERP integrates multiple data sources to provide a comprehensive budgeting platform:
Bill of Materials (BOM) Management: Links required materials with project plans and phases, ensuring budgets reflect actual needs.
Real-Time Pricing Integration: Incorporates current supplier prices, transportation costs, and taxes for up-to-date budget accuracy.
Project Cost Tracking: Monitors committed, invoiced, and forecasted material costs against budgeted amounts.
Scenario Analysis: Allows users to simulate the financial impact of changes in material prices or quantities.
Multi-Project Management: Supports multiple concurrent projects with individual budgets and consolidated reporting.
This robust functionality enables distributors to deliver detailed, accurate cost information tailored to each client’s project.
